Job summary

Jobtailor in Montana is seeking a dedicated Outdoor Adventures Guide to lead youth and adult programs in backcountry and front-country settings. You will deliver instructional activities, ensure safety, and foster positive member experiences across diverse environments.

The role requires flexibility for early mornings, evenings, and weekend shifts, with strong communication and organizational skills to manage multiple activities and equipment across our backcountry and resort-like operations.

Job description

  • Assist with the daily operations of the Youth & Outdoor Adventures Department, including Youth Programs and Events, Club Activities, and Mountain Activities
  • Facilitate Outdoor Adventure Activities and Events for participants of all ages, ability levels, and backgrounds
  • Maintain high standards for safety and risk management in front-country and backcountry settings
  • Operate independently with minimal supervision in high-risk situations
  • Guide backcountry programs in the Montana wilderness
  • Maintain knowledge of outdoor technical skills, safety practices, and local ecology
  • Create positive member experiences through effective communication and approachable programming
  • Provide basic instruction in outdoor technical skills, including lessons, static archery courses, backcountry trips, and Yellowstone National Park tours
  • Assist with the rental program and maintain fly fishing, winter Nordic, snowshoe, and mountain bike equipment
  • Work outside normal operating hours for early morning and late evening tours
  • Maintain industry standards for safety, risk management, and emergency action
  • Coordinate with other departments on scheduling and events
  • Support trail maintenance and sign installation using chainsaws, drills, and hand tools
  • Operate golf carts, side-by-sides, dirt bikes, and ATVs to reach remote property areas
  • Perform other duties as assigned
